ANSWERS TO SUBMITTED QUESTIONS WILL BE FORTHCOMING, AS WELL AS AMENDMENT TO THE SOLICITATION, WILL BE POSTED.*** This notice is the Request for Proposal (RFP) for a single-award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ity (ID/IQ) requirement with performance based task and delivery orders for the U.S. Army Combat Capabilities Development Command Chemical Biological Center (DEVCOM CBC). This requirement provides services to include: (1) human capital (2) intelligence and security documentation processing Security; (3) strategic planning, (4) business development; (5) operations; (6) project management; (7) acquisition development; (8) financial management; (9) safety; and (10) risk management. The aforementioned services support the following mission areas: (1) chemical and biological (CB) detection; (2) CB information systems technology; (3) CB protection and decontamination sciences; (4) CB commodities testing and evaluation; (5) chemical sciences; (6) biological sciences; (7) toxicology; (8)aerosol science; (9) target defeat (obscurants, non-lethal and associated pyrotechnic technologies); (10) veterinary services; (11) and physical and mathematical/computational methods and techniques services. For more details, see PASS IDIQ Performance Work Statement (PWS) in the Attachments. Instructions and other details can be found in the attached solicitation titled, "Solicitation - W911SR25RA002."
